this.primereact=this.primereact||{},this.primereact.scrolltop=function(e,t,n,r,o,i,l,c,a){"use strict";function s(e){return e&&"object"==typeof e&&"default"in e?e:{default:e}}function u(e){if(e&&e.__esModule)return e;var t=Object.create(null);return e&&Object.keys(e).forEach((function(n){if("default"!==n){var r=Object.getOwnPropertyDescriptor(e,n);Object.defineProperty(t,n,r.get?r:{enumerable:!0,get:function(){return e[n]}})}})),t.default=e,Object.freeze(t)}var p=u(t),f=s(n);function y(){return y=Object.assign?Object.assign.bind():function(e){for(var t=1;te.length)&&(t=e.length);for(var n=0,r=Array(t);nv.threshold)};p.useImperativeHandle(t,(function(){return{props:v,getElement:function(){return elementRef.current}}})),p.useEffect((function(){"window"===v.target?T():"parent"===v.target&&I()}),[]),i.useUnmountEffect((function(){a.ZIndexUtils.clear(w.current)}));var N=d({className:O("icon")},h("icon")),R=a.IconUtils.getJSXIcon(v.icon||p.createElement(l.ChevronUpIcon,N),P({},N),{props:v}),U=n.localeOption("aria")?n.localeOption("aria").scrollTop:void 0,C=d({ref:w,type:"button",className:a.classNames(v.className,O("root")),style:v.style,onClick:function(){("window"===v.target?window:j.current.parentElement).scroll({top:0,behavior:v.behavior})},"aria-label":U},E.getOtherProps(v),h("root")),D=d({classNames:O("transition"),in:u,timeout:{enter:150,exit:150},options:v.transitionOptions,unmountOnExit:!0,onEnter:function(){a.ZIndexUtils.set("overlay",w.current,b&&b.autoZIndex||f.default.autoZIndex,b&&b.zIndex.overlay||f.default.zIndex.overlay)},onEntered:function(){v.onShow&&v.onShow()},onExited:function(){a.ZIndexUtils.clear(w.current),v.onHide&&v.onHide()}},h("transition"));return p.createElement(p.Fragment,null,p.createElement(o.CSSTransition,y({nodeRef:w},D),p.createElement("button",C,R,p.createElement(c.Ripple,null))),x&&p.createElement("span",{ref:j,className:"p-scrolltop-helper"}))})));return I.displayName="ScrollTop",e.ScrollTop=I,Object.defineProperty(e,"__esModule",{value:!0}),e}({},React,primereact.api,primereact.componentbase,primereact.csstransition,primereact.hooks,primereact.icons.chevronup,primereact.ripple,primereact.utils);